>>> The output you posted above makes me think that the directory was
>>> created with a strange character in it. Use "ls -b" on this directory
>>> to see what that strange character really is. Or use the shell's
>>> wildcards, as in "rmdir *Perturbation_Specification" .

> \t is a tab.
> The second one tried to delete it.
> You don't appear to have permission to the delete the directory.
> Use ls -l to show the owner and permissions.
